feature(diagnostic): add `vim.diagnostic.count()` (#26807)
feat(diagnostic): add `vim.diagnostic.count()` Problem: Getting diagnostic count based on the output of `vim.diagnostic.get()` might become costly as number of diagnostic entries grows. This is because it returns a copy of diagnostic cache entries (so as to not allow users to change them in place). Getting information about diagnostic count is frequently used in statusline, so it is important to be as fast as reasonbly possible. Solution: Add `vim.diagnostic.count()` which computes severity counts without making copies.

+count({bufnr}, {opts}) *vim.diagnostic.count()*
+ Get current diagnostics count.
+
+ Parameters: ~
+ • {bufnr} (integer|nil) Buffer number to get diagnostics from. Use 0
+ for current buffer or nil for all buffers.
+ • {opts} (table|nil) A table with the following keys:
+ • namespace: (number) Limit diagnostics to the given
+ namespace.
+ • lnum: (number) Limit diagnostics to the given line number.
+ • severity: See |diagnostic-severity|.
+
+ Return: ~
+ (table) A table with actually present severity values as keys (see
+ |diagnostic-severity|) and integer counts as values.

+--- Get current diagnostics count.
+---
+---@param bufnr integer|nil Buffer number to get diagnostics from. Use 0 for
+--- current buffer or nil for all buffers.
+---@param opts table|nil A table with the following keys:
+--- - namespace: (number) Limit diagnostics to the given namespace.
+--- - lnum: (number) Limit diagnostics to the given line number.
+--- - severity: See |diagnostic-severity|.
+---@return table A table with actually present severity values as keys (see |diagnostic-severity|) and integer counts as values.
+function M.count(bufnr, opts)
+ vim.validate({
+ bufnr = { bufnr, 'n', true },
+ opts = { opts, 't', true },
+ })
+
+ local diagnostics = get_diagnostics(bufnr, opts, false)
+ local count = {}
+ for i = 1, #diagnostics do
+ local severity = diagnostics[i].severity
+ count[severity] = (count[severity] or 0) + 1
+ end
+ return count
end
